Vitamin Expert

Mike Wakeman

Pharmacist and Nutritional Medicine

Mike Wakeman is a pharmacist with Master’s in Pharmaceutical Analysis, Nutritional Medicine and soon Clinical Oncology. He is currently engaged as a healthcare consultant for UK, Irish, German, Canadian, Australian and Japanese companies supplying input to their business and marketing development through a variety of channels as well as providing formulation and technical writing expertise.

In 2009 his research into the health benefits of natural polyphenolic products was selected to promote the annual scientific conference of the Royal Pharmaceutical Society. Recently he was invited to lecture in Canada, US, Holland, Ireland, Switzerland Greece, Hong Kong and Denmark as well as presenting a paper at the World Cancer Research Fund conference in Washington. He is a clinical trials ethics committee expert member, associate member of the Royal College of Medicine, a member of the Guild of Health Writers and was recently appointed chair of National Cancer Support-an umbrella organisation representing the interests of the 900+ UK cancer patient support groups at a national level.

His work has been featured on TV, national and local radio stations and in national print. He is a regular contributor to Healthcare publications, and in the past year has had 5 papers accepted by peer reviewed journals. He worked for many years alongside the late Professor David Horrobin and the late Nobel Laureate in Medicine, Sir James Black during his time as MD of a world leading natural products research company which developed Essential Fatty Acid and melatonin formulations as prescription medicines.
